In 2019 Qscan Group implemented JobAdder ATS as their Applicant Tracking System and deployed it on the public careers portal of their corporate website. Qscan Group is an Australian healthcare organization with approximately 1300 employees, and the JobAdder ATS implementation was positioned to centralize external job posting and application capture through the website.
JobAdder ATS was configured to support core Applicant Tracking System capabilities, including job requisition publishing, application intake from the website, candidate profile and resume parsing, candidate pipeline management, interview scheduling, and role based access for recruiters and hiring managers. The implementation emphasized standard recruitment workflows and candidate lifecycle tracking consistent with ATS functional patterns, and JobAdder ATS was used as the system of record for inbound applications.
Operational coverage focused on HR and talent acquisition teams across Qscan Group Australia, with the careers site integration enabling hiring managers to review candidates sourced via the website. Governance measures aligned hiring workflows and access controls to the Applicant Tracking System, supporting consistent hiring processes and centralized candidate data for recruitment operations.

In 2022, Qscan Group deployed InteleOrchestrator to unify fragmented imaging workflows across its recently acquired businesses. InteleOrchestrator centralized radiology worklist orchestration under the Medical Practice Management category, enabling subspecialty overflow and improved collaboration among approximately 150 radiologists across Australia.
The implementation configured InteleOrchestrator to enforce rules based routing, worklist prioritization and automated case assignment, supporting subspecialty overflow and workload balancing across sites. Functional modules emphasized worklist orchestration, case triage workflows and orchestration logic consistent with Medical Practice Management systems, and the deployment included configuration of role based routing and escalation rules. The design favored centralized orchestration to reduce manual routing and to standardize reading workflows across the acquired practices.
The project was integrated with PowerScribe and the systems were fully coordinated during a 2022 reboot of the rollout, enabling end to end report creation and assignment flows. Operational scope covered radiology departments across Qscan Group's Australian footprint and targeted collaboration among radiologists for subspecialty reads. Governance changes included centralized worklist policies and phased adoption to align reading rules, and the deployment delivered measurable efficiency and productivity gains once PowerScribe integration completed.
